The Chocolate Bar
Old Harcourt Street Train Station, Harcourt Street, Dublin 2 Tel: (01) 478225. Adjacent to the POD, this stylish new bar/club was excavated from 2,500 square feet of solid rock. Open 11.00 to 23.00 every day as a café bar and from 23.00 onwards becomes a 'chill-out' club.
Lillie's Bordello
Adam Court, Grafton Street, Dublin 2. Tel: (01) 6799204 Friday and Saturday nights are strictly members only. Neat dress essential if you want to rub shoulders with the rich and famous.
Annabel's
Burlington Hotel, Upper Leeson Street, Dublin. Tel: (01) 6605222 Newly refurbished, this club offers three bars, lots of intimate alcoves and a good dance floor.
The Strip
The line of nightclubs in the basements of Leeson Street's Georgian houses Admission is free but, the majority of the clubs do not have a full drinks licence and only wine can be bought outside of licensing hours.
